What Characteristics Should You Consider When Choosing Spark Plugs for the 5.4 Triton 2 Valve?

When selecting spark plugs for the 5.4 Triton 2 Valve engine, several key characteristics should be considered for optimal performance.

  • Heat Range: The heat range of a spark plug indicates its ability to dissipate heat. Choosing the correct heat range is crucial; a plug that is too hot can lead to pre-ignition, while one that is too cold may foul quickly. For the 5.4 Triton engine, plugs with an appropriate heat range ensure efficient combustion and engine longevity.
  • Electrode Material: Spark plugs can be made from various materials, including copper, platinum, and iridium. Platinum and iridium spark plugs generally offer longer life and better performance due to their superior conductivity and resistance to wear. For the 5.4 Triton, high-quality electrode materials can enhance ignition efficiency and reduce maintenance frequency.
  • Gap Size: The gap between the electrodes affects the spark intensity and combustion efficiency. For the 5.4 Triton engine, it is essential to use the recommended gap size to ensure proper ignition and engine performance. An incorrect gap can lead to misfires or reduced power output.
  • Brand and Compatibility: Different brands may offer varying levels of quality and performance. It’s important to choose spark plugs that are specifically compatible with the 5.4 Triton 2 Valve to ensure proper fit and function. Researching trusted brands known for reliability can lead to better engine performance.
  • Durability and Lifespan: The lifespan of spark plugs can vary significantly based on the material and construction. Iridium plugs, for instance, can last much longer than standard copper plugs. Opting for spark plugs with a longer lifespan can minimize maintenance and replacement costs for the 5.4 Triton.

How Can You Identify Signs of Worn Spark Plugs in the 5.4 Triton 2 Valve?

Identifying worn spark plugs in the 5.4 Triton 2 Valve is essential for maintaining engine performance.

  • Engine Misfire: A common indicator of worn spark plugs is an engine misfire, which can occur when the spark plug fails to ignite the air-fuel mixture effectively. This misfire often results in a rough idle, decreased acceleration, and can trigger the check engine light.
  • Poor Fuel Economy: Worn spark plugs can cause inefficient combustion, leading to increased fuel consumption. If you notice that your vehicle is using more gas than usual, it may be time to inspect your spark plugs for wear and tear.
  • Hard Starting: Difficulty starting the engine can also signal that the spark plugs are worn. If the spark plugs cannot generate a sufficient spark, the engine may struggle to start, requiring multiple attempts or extended cranking times.
  • Rough Idle: An uneven or rough idle can indicate that some spark plugs are not firing properly. This can lead to vibrations and a noticeable shake in the engine, which often points to the need for spark plug replacement.
  • Visual Inspection: Removing the spark plugs for a visual inspection can provide significant insight into their condition. Look for signs of wear such as deposits, corrosion, or excessive gap increase, which can all indicate that the plugs need replacing.
  • Excessive Engine Noise: Worn spark plugs can contribute to abnormal engine noise, such as knocking or pinging sounds. This is usually due to improper combustion, which can be exacerbated by damaged or worn spark plugs.

How Do Different Spark Plug Types Impact Performance in the 5.4 Triton 2 Valve?

Copper Spark Plugs: Although copper spark plugs have a shorter lifespan, they excel in conductivity, which can lead to quicker starts and enhanced throttle response. Their lower cost makes them an attractive option for routine maintenance, but they may require more frequent replacements compared to other types.

Double Platinum Spark Plugs: Double platinum plugs offer the advantage of having platinum on both electrodes, which enhances their durability and performance. This design reduces wear and tear, making them ideal for engines like the 5.4 Triton 2 Valve that may benefit from consistent spark quality over time.

High-Performance Racing Spark Plugs: These spark plugs are built for extreme performance and durability, designed to withstand high temperatures and pressures typical in racing scenarios. While they may not be necessary for everyday driving, they can provide substantial improvements in power and responsiveness for modified 5.4 Triton engines used in high-performance applications.
